Les Vases de Sèvres, 18th and 19th century, French book
This superb hardcover book of 320 pages and over 350 color illustrations present the French Royal Porcelain Manufactory of Sèvres founded in 1740 at Vincennes.
Since then she has never stopped making vases, designed by the greatest artists and realized with all the care these porcelain are able.
Monarchs and then the Republic have succeeded without ever renounc...ing promote the development of these beautiful and impressive objects. We can not put flowers: they have covers and they leak. They only exist by and for their beauty. They are like high fashion, this so French specialty.
The manufacture has always kept its archives; for forty years, honorary director of the Archives, Tamara Préaud, has widely opened the reserves. Specialists were able to gather an unprecedented documentation. Who can claim to know in detail the circumstances of the old creation of works of art as numerous and complex?
Annette Faÿ-Hallé, curator and director of the National Museum of Ceramics in Sèvres from 1970 to 2009 supervised the publication of this book, written by the greatest French, American, English, German scientists, museum curators, antique dealers, academics.
All have approached these vases with the most varied views, reflecting their fascination with this impressive production.
With over 350 illustrations, this book shows the diversity dominated by the continuous search for perfection.
A very accurate directory of marks and signatures of the manufacture and marks of the artists from 1740 to 2013 has been added, so that everyone can identify dates and names of the authors of Sèvres porcelain.
Such marks are a complex but readable code, which allows us to date the Sèvres porcelain to know who produced them and often find them in various ancient documents of the factory. These references are constitutive of the value and scarcity of these works of art.
